Transaction 1537086507c2abcb78c46ea679532d0ad288c5510f06fc4f8c4eafe68922d517
1 Input
1 Output
-
1537086507c2abcb78c46ea679532d0ad288c5510f06fc4f8c4eafe68922d517:0
- value
- 323316
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7d96ddf4ea959d9ed5897f92ab3337003f2347d
- address
- bc1q6lvkmh6w49vanm2cjluj4venwqplydra29dplq